Output 0d2e5fca87803405bf6177b24c5b5687ac48b3ccf4ee379971d5d779453da58e:7

value
309186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30b290be85989631c9065268d50c805d06d74841 OP_EQUAL
address
368WGhBZGAB2NtWvg4C8jYyDTgyjp1wRRa
transaction
0d2e5fca87803405bf6177b24c5b5687ac48b3ccf4ee379971d5d779453da58e
spent
true